Front Range homeowners who notice musty odors, water staining, or unexplained allergy flares often want a clear path from concern to a defensible answer. This guide summarizes EPA and CDC indoor air guidance current as of 2026 and explains how to get your home tested for mold through both consumer kits and certified professionals. Mold testing covers three distinct workflows depending on whether you want a snapshot reading, courtroom-grade documentation, or a clearance test after remediation. Each path has its own price tag, turnaround time, and reliability profile, and the right choice depends on what triggered your concern. A patch of mildew on the bathroom ceiling rarely needs a $700 inspection; a basement bedroom with persistent symptoms after a flood almost always does.

How to Get Your Home Tested for Mold: Three Standard Paths

Most homeowners use one of three options. The cheapest is a hardware-store settle plate kit, which exposes a petri dish for an hour and ships to a lab for culture count. The middle option is a consumer air-sample pump kit (Air-O-Cell style cassette) that pulls a calibrated volume of air through a spore-trap slide. The premium option is a certified mold inspector who performs a visual survey, moisture mapping, and lab-grade air sampling with an indoor-versus-outdoor comparison. Costs run roughly $15 for a settle plate, $80 to $150 for a DIY pump kit including lab fee, and $300 to $700 for a full professional assessment in the Denver metro market.

The path you pick should match the question you’re asking. A musty closet usually warrants a $15 plate. A persistent cough that started after a basement flood deserves a pro report. Anything tied to a real-estate transaction or insurance claim should always be done by a third party with a written scope and signed chain-of-custody paperwork. Mixing tiers (using a $15 settle plate to support a real-estate negotiation) wastes money because no buyer attorney or insurance adjuster will give weight to gravity-settle plate results from a captive lab.

Step One: Decide Whether to Test At All

The EPA’s official mold remediation guidance takes a counterintuitive position: if you can see or smell mold, testing is often unnecessary because the corrective action (find moisture, remove material, fix the leak) is the same regardless of species. Testing makes sense when growth is hidden, when occupants have unexplained symptoms, when a buyer wants documentation, or when you need clearance after remediation. Spending $400 on a pro report just to confirm what your nose detected is rarely a good investment.

Many homeowners reverse this order and pay for laboratory analysis before ever inspecting suspect areas with a flashlight and a moisture meter. That sequence wastes money. Visual and smell signals are diagnostic on their own; the lab adds species identification on top of that diagnosis, not in place of it.

Step Two: Pick the Right Test Type

Three sample types dominate the market. Surface samples (tape lifts, swabs, bulk material) answer “what is this fuzzy patch?” Air samples answer “is the air in this room contaminated?” ERMI dust samples answer “what’s the long-term spore burden in settled dust?” None are interchangeable. A swab of black drywall will read high for Stachybotrys even if airborne spores are normal. An air sample taken on a damp day after vacuuming will read different numbers from one taken with HVAC off and windows sealed.

Consumer plates use gravity settling, which the CDC and IICRC consider semi-quantitative at best. Spore-trap cassettes pulling 75 liters per minute for 5 to 10 minutes give a defensible spore-per-cubic-meter count that labs can compare to outdoor controls. ERMI is research-grade rather than clinical; some occupants find it useful for tracking change over months but it should not be the basis for remediation decisions.

Step Three: Choose a Lab

The lab matters as much as the sample. Look for AIHA-LAP accreditation (American Industrial Hygiene Association Laboratory Accreditation Program). AIHA-accredited labs run blind proficiency samples quarterly and submit to on-site audits. Many DIY kit brands use captive labs with no independent quality check, which is legal but means no third-party verification. Common AIHA-accredited labs serving residential work include EMSL Analytical, Eurofins Built Environment Testing, and Aerotech Laboratories.

Turnaround runs 3 to 5 business days for standard analysis and 1 business day for rush ($30 to $60 upcharge). Each sample typically costs $30 to $50 for direct microscopic exam and $60 to $90 for culture. Direct microscopic exam is the dominant residential method because it detects both live and dead spores; dead spores still cause allergic and respiratory responses, so capturing them matters even though they cannot grow on a culture plate.

Step Four: Sample on the Right Day

Weather and HVAC state both matter. Sample with the building closed up for at least 12 hours when possible, HVAC running in normal mode, and no vacuuming or aggressive cleaning in the previous 24 hours. Always take a matched outdoor control within an hour of the indoor sample. Without that control, raw spore counts are nearly meaningless. Place the indoor sampler at breathing height (4 to 5 feet) in the middle of the room, away from supply registers and exterior doors.

Front Range homes face a quirk: in dry Colorado winters, outdoor baseline counts often drop near zero, which makes any indoor presence look elevated even when it’s normal household background. Sampling in summer or after a rain event produces more realistic comparison data. Document time, temperature, humidity, HVAC state, and recent activity for the chain of custody. Photos of each sampler in place complete the documentation that a defensible report requires.

Step Five: Read the Lab Report

A typical report lists each sample as a row, with spore types in columns: Cladosporium, Penicillium/Aspergillus group, Alternaria, Stachybotrys, Chaetomium, Curvularia, Bipolaris, ascospores, basidiospores. Watch for two patterns. First, indoor counts that exceed outdoor counts for the same species suggest indoor amplification. Second, presence of Stachybotrys or Chaetomium in air (not just on a surface) is unusual and usually points to a chronic wet building cavity. Cladosporium dominates most outdoor air baselines and is rarely a smoking gun on its own.

The CDC’s mold basics page emphasizes that no federal numeric standard exists for indoor mold; interpretation is comparative, not pass/fail. Treat any lab that gives you a green-yellow-red badge without showing the underlying numbers as marketing rather than science. Real reports include spore counts per cubic meter for each species, the volume of air sampled, the analyst’s initials, and a disclaimer about interpretation.

Step Six: Know When to Skip DIY Entirely

Five situations call for a pro from the start. Post-flood drying that exceeded 48 hours of wet exposure. Recurring respiratory symptoms in a specific occupant. A buyer or seller requesting documentation in a real-estate deal. An insurance claim requiring third-party assessment. Visible growth larger than 10 square feet. The credentials to ask for include IICRC certification (S520 standard for mold remediation, S500 for water damage), AmIAQ (American Indoor Air Quality Council), and ACAC (American Council for Accredited Certification). Texas, Florida, and Louisiana have stricter state mold license requirements; Colorado homeowners should still verify training and insurance before hiring.

What Professional Mold Testing Includes

Front Range pricing in 2026 typically runs $300 to $500 for a basic two-sample protocol (one indoor, one outdoor control) plus a visual survey. Add $75 to $125 per additional air sample. Full whole-house assessments with infrared moisture mapping, multiple air points, and a written report run $500 to $900. The written report should include sampling locations, lab chain-of-custody, raw counts per cubic meter, indoor-versus-outdoor comparison, and a narrative interpretation. Avoid hiring a mold tester who also offers remediation services on the same project; the conflict of interest is obvious.

What to Do With Results

Clean results plus no symptoms means the air is fine. Elevated indoor counts means the next step is moisture diagnosis, not jumping straight to demolition. Water is upstream of mold in every case. Common sources include leaky plumbing under sinks, condensation on cold supply pipes, ice-dam leaks at roof eaves, sump pump failures, bathroom exhaust fans vented into attics, and humidifier overuse in dry Colorado winters. The EPA mold cleanup guidance recommends areas larger than 10 square feet be handled by a remediation contractor.

Front Range Local Considerations

Colorado’s semi-arid climate keeps large-scale mold less common than coastal or Gulf states, but specific failure modes recur in Denver-area homes: post-flood drying that exceeded 48 hours, humidifier overuse in master bedrooms during dry winters, basement bathrooms without exhaust fans, ice-dam leaks at north-facing eaves after heavy snows. Slab-on-grade homes in Aurora, Centennial, and Highlands Ranch concentrate risk in finished basements with carpet against concrete, where summer dewpoint condensation can support growth even without obvious water damage. A January sample with near-zero outdoor counts will exaggerate indoor-to-outdoor ratios compared to a July sample at the same property.

Common Sampling Mistakes

Five errors invalidate testing results. Skipping the outdoor control sample is the most common; without it, indoor numbers cannot be interpreted. Sampling immediately after vacuuming or aggressive cleaning. Running HVAC on max fan to stir up spores (changes the air state and is not defensible). Sampling on a different day than the outdoor control. Using a non-accredited lab. Any of these will produce numbers that a remediation contractor, insurance adjuster, or court will dismiss. Confirm the protocol up front so the data are usable.

Pre-Listing Testing for Sellers

Sellers preparing to list a property sometimes order a proactive air test as part of pre-listing diligence. A clean third-party report shown to buyers during showings can prevent surprise contingencies during inspection negotiation. The $300 to $700 cost is small compared to the negotiation leverage swing if a buyer’s inspector flags something later. Ask the listing agent whether disclosure of a clean prior report helps or hurts the negotiation strategy in your market.

Documentation vs Action Workflows

Two different reasons drive most mold testing requests, and the appropriate workflow differs. Action-driven testing (occupant has symptoms, owner wants to know if remediation is needed) is mostly about indoor amplification signals; a single round of air sampling plus visual survey usually answers the question. Documentation-driven testing (real-estate, insurance, post-remediation clearance) demands chain-of-custody paperwork, AIHA-LAP accreditation, and a third-party inspector unrelated to any remediation contractor. Mixing these reasons wastes money.
